Is aware an adjective or a verb?

adjective. having knowledge; conscious; cognizant: aware of danger. informed; alert; knowledgeable; sophisticated: She is one of the most politically aware young women around.

Is aware a noun?

aware (adjective) self–awareness (noun)

Can aware be used as a verb?

There is no exact verb form of the adjective aware. The noun form is awareness or obliquely, wariness. Beware is a verb meaning be wary of something, but this is different from being aware.

What does aware mean in English?

aware, cognizant, conscious, sensible, alive, awake mean having knowledge of something. aware implies vigilance in observing or alertness in drawing inferences from what one experiences.

Is aware of synonym?

Some common synonyms of aware are alive, awake, cognizant, conscious, and sensible. While all these words mean “having knowledge of something,” aware implies vigilance in observing or alertness in drawing inferences from what one experiences.

How do you use the word aware?

Used with adverbs: “We are fully aware that this will not be easy.” “She was barely aware of the dangers up ahead.” “I was painfully aware of the sad situation.” “We became increasingly aware that the problem was not going to go away.”

How do you describe awareness?

Awareness is the state of being conscious of something. More specifically, it is the ability to directly know and perceive, to feel, or to be cognizant of events.

Is Awareness same as knowledge?

However, there is a distinct difference between awareness and knowledge. Awareness is perceiving, knowing, feeling, or being conscious of events, objects, thoughts, emotions, or sensory patterns. Knowledge is facts, information, and skills acquired through experience or education.

Is improving an adjective?

The adjective improving comes from the verb improve, “make or become better.” The root of both words lies in the Anglo-French word emprower, “to turn to profit,” from the Latin prodest, “is of advantage.”

Is the word improving a noun?

noun. an act of improving or the state of being improved. a change or addition by which a thing is improved.

What is the verb of improve?

improve. (transitive) To make (something) better; to increase the value or productivity (of something). (intransitive) To become better.
